All That's Left (The Carlington Twins Duet Book 1) Kindle Edition

4.6 out of 5 stars 260 ratings

Izzy Kavanagh’s life falls apart when her mother dies.

She is forced to move to the US and live with her absent father, who thinks money is the answer to every problem, and her twin brother Ethan, who she has barely spoken to in years.

She hates everything about the move. She hates that she’s forced to finish high school even though she’s already completed it in the UK. She hates that her father is controlling her and threatening to take away her inheritance if she doesn’t do as he says, even though he’s barely there and couldn’t care less about her. She hates that everybody already has an opinion on her based on her family name.

But what she hates above all else is having to see her brother every day in his perfect life where everybody worships him, because he chose this life over her and her mum.

And for that, she’ll never forgive him.


***This book has references to drugs and alcohol and does include the occasional swear word.***

    4.5 stars. Izzy and Ethan, twins who are estranged and at odds with each other. I loved the fire and spite in Izzy, it makes her self-destruction so intense. But under that is so much pain and agony and self-loathing. Ethan is an amazing person and brother, but Izzy is burning the bridge before it can be repaired. They have such raw and gut wrenching interactions, obviously there had to have been love before for them to react so harshly the way that they do no matter how much Izzy denies it. Hardly any romance, but I was so riveted on the fractured brother and sister dynamic that it didn’t matter, especially with Izzy adjusting to her new surroundings. I don’t know if rock bottom is low enough for Izzy, but she and Ethan deserve better than being alone individually without family.
